Disappointing Experience at Flavas
The food at Flavas was bland and mediocre. My mother ordered the escovitch fish, which came fried instead of steamed, topped with five plain onions — making the meal flavorless and unappetizing. My husband and I had the oxtail and jerk chicken, which were both about a 2/5 — the rice was mushy, and there were hardly any vegetables. We were even told there would be a $3 charge for cabbage.
When my mother called to request a refund (since she didn’t eat or touch her meal), we were told to come back the next day at 12 p.m. instead of simply sending the refund electronically. That might have been fine if we were local, but we’re visiting from Los Angeles, so that was very inconvenient.
